Liverpool Fans Back Federico Chiesa After Stunning Training Clips Amid Limited Premier League Minutes
Federico Chiesa’s Liverpool future is still very much alive in the eyes of Reds fans, despite the Italian’s struggle for consistent game time. The winger, who arrived from Juventus for £10million last summer, has only managed 25 minutes in the Premier League this season, with his most notable contribution being a late goal in the Carabao Cup final against Newcastle.
However, a recent training video showing Chiesa’s sharpness and excellent finishing skills has reignited hope among Liverpool supporters. Fans took to social media to praise his performance, with many calling for him to be given more opportunities in the starting XI. One fan even suggested that Chiesa could be a potential option as a center forward, while others urged manager Arne Slot to start him in the upcoming Merseyside derby.
Chiesa’s limited minutes on the field have sparked rumors of a potential move back to Italy, with Napoli reportedly interested in securing his services. The 27-year-old’s future at Anfield could be influenced by the potential departure of other players, such as Luis Diaz and Darwin Nunez.
Slot previously stated that a lack of pre-season preparation and a series of unfortunate injuries have hampered Chiesa’s chances of a regular role in the team. With a strong finish to the season, Chiesa could yet earn a more prominent place in Liverpool’s plans as they push towards the Premier League title.
